#1bfcb0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1bfcb0 is composed of 10.6% red, 98.8%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 89.3% cyan, 0% magenta, 30.2% yellow and 1.2% black. It has a hue angle of 159.7 degrees, a saturation of 97.4% and a lightness of 54.7%. #1bfcb0 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ffff with #00f961. Closest websafe color is: #33ff99.

Shades and Tints of #1bfcb0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000403 is the darkest color, while #f0fffa is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bfcb0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#86918d is the less saturated color, while #1bfcb0 is the most saturated one.
